macOS终端中的进程监控和管理命令

阅读: 评论:0

2024年2月1日发(作者:)

macOS终端中的进程监控和管理命令

macOS终端中的进程监控和管理命令

Mac操作系统提供了强大的终端工具,使用户能够通过命令行来控制和管理系统。在终端中,可以使用各种命令来监控和管理正在运行的进程。本文分享了一些常用的macOS终端中的进程监控和管理命令,帮助你更有效地管理系统进程。

一、查看系统中的正在运行的进程

要查看系统中正在运行的进程,可以使用下面的命令:

```

ps aux

```

该命令将列出系统中所有正在运行的进程的详细信息,包括进程ID(PID)、CPU占用率、内存占用量等。通过这些信息,你可以对系统中的进程有一个全面的了解。

二、查找特定进程

如果你只想查看某个特定进程的信息,可以使用`grep`命令来过滤结果。例如,如果你想查找包含关键词"Chrome"的进程,可以使用以下命令:

```

ps aux | grep Chrome

```

该命令将只显示包含关键词"Chrome"的进程信息。

三、终止进程

在某些情况下,你可能需要终止一个进程。要终止一个进程,可以使用`kill`命令。该命令使用进程ID(PID)作为参数,可以将指定的进程终止。例如,要终止进程ID为1234的进程,可以使用以下命令:

```

kill 1234

```

你也可以使用`killall`命令来终止特定名称的进程。例如,要终止名为"Chrome"的所有进程,可以使用以下命令:

```

killall Chrome

```

四、监控进程的动态

有时候,你可能需要对一个进程进行持续的监控,以及时了解它的动态。在macOS终端中,可以使用`top`命令来实现这个目的。该命令可以动态地显示系统中的进程信息,包括CPU占用率、内存占用量等。

```

top

```

在`top`命令的输出中,你可以看到各个进程的使用情况,并可以根据需要进行排序和筛选。

五、查看进程的资源占用情况

如果你只关注某个进程的资源占用情况,可以使用`top`命令的参数来进行筛选。例如,如果你只想查看名为"Chrome"的进程的资源占用情况,可以使用以下命令:

```

top -pid `pgrep Chrome`

```

该命令将只显示名为"Chrome"的进程的资源占用情况。

六、查看进程的详细信息

如果你想查看进程的详细信息,可以使用`ps`命令的更多参数。例如,要查看进程ID为1234的进程的详细信息,可以使用以下命令:

```

ps -p 1234

```

该命令将显示进程ID为1234的进程的详细信息,包括进程状态、启动时间、所属用户等。

七、进程监控和管理工具

除了上述介绍的命令,还有一些第三方工具可以提供更方便的进程监控和管理功能。例如,有一些命令行工具如`htop`和`glances`,它们提供了更直观和交互式的界面,使你能够更方便地监控和管理进程。

总结:

在macOS终端中,我们可以使用多种命令来监控和管理系统进程。通过这些命令,我们可以查看进程信息、查找特定进程、终止进程、监控进程的动态、查看进程的资源占用情况以及查看进程的详细信息。对于需要更高级功能的用户,还可以考虑使用一些第三方进程监控和管理工具。熟练掌握这些命令将帮助我们更好地管理和优化系统运行。

macOS终端中的进程监控和管理命令

本文发布于:2024-02-01 15:06:30,感谢您对本站的认可!

本文链接:https://www.4u4v.net/it/170677119037466.html

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。

标签:进程   命令   监控   使用   管理   查看   终止   例如
留言与评论(共有 0 条评论)
   
验证码:
排行榜

Copyright ©2019-2022 Comsenz Inc.Powered by ©

网站地图1 网站地图2 网站地图3 网站地图4 网站地图5 网站地图6 网站地图7 网站地图8 网站地图9 网站地图10 网站地图11 网站地图12 网站地图13 网站地图14 网站地图15 网站地图16 网站地图17 网站地图18 网站地图19 网站地图20 网站地图21 网站地图22/a> 网站地图23